Navajo Cops - Season 1

Season 1

Episodes

Skinwalkers
Officers try to track an unidentified creature after receiving numerous reports of people hearing strange noises in the middle of the night in the premiere of this series, which follows a Navajo police force on the largest Indian reservation in North America.

Eyes of the Howler
Officers search a remote canyon for a mysterious creature believed to have killed dogs and livestock.

Shallow Grave
Reported gunfire leads one officer to a shallow grave. Elsewhere, two cops team up to track down a suicidal man, and a routine traffic stop turns ugly.

Family Feuds
Off. Virgil Smith investigates an attack on a bear in Utah's Monument Valley. Also: A fight breaks out in the booking room of a jail in Tuba City, Ariz.; officers respond to a fistfight in a remote community.

Axe Attack
Off. Philbert Toddy investigates a knife fight at a known drug house; a routine traffic stop turns into a major drug bust; the police respond to a report of a woman being run over by a truck and attacked with an ax.

Gangs, Guns and Guts
A fight between rival Navajo street gangs leaves one man nearly beaten to death; a jogger finds a bag filled with human organs; cops track a group of backcountry shooters armed with a paramilitary-style arsenal.
